ATVI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2017 in Review

837 of the 4,409 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Activision Blizzard (ATVI) for Q4 2017, worth a combined $41.1B — down 3.4% from $42.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 153 funds opened new ATVI positions and 69 closed out — a net gain of 84 holders — while 307 added to existing stakes and 278 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$191M. The largest seller was Jennison Associates, cutting an estimated $398M.
